Jetty 无法从CXF服务获取wsdl

Jetty 无法从CXF服务获取wsdl,jetty,cxf,Jetty,Cxf,我正在尝试在现有jetty服务器(而不是独立服务器)上运行CXF服务。 我看到服务列表在 但是,当我点击wsdl链接时,我得到404错误。我错过了什么 WSDL链接是:http://localhost:9100/cxfservices/QueryService?wsdl 端点地址: web.xml CXF服务器 /CXF服务/* beans.xml …您是否在错误日志中看到任何其他消息-因为您能够看到服务列表,这表明您的CXFServlet和映射良好,CXFServlet也应该继续

我正在尝试在现有jetty服务器(而不是独立服务器)上运行CXF服务。 我看到服务列表在 但是,当我点击wsdl链接时,我得到404错误。我错过了什么

WSDL链接是:http://localhost:9100/cxfservices/QueryService?wsdl

端点地址:

web.xml


CXF服务器
/CXF服务/*

beans.xml



您是否在错误日志中看到任何其他消息-因为您能够看到服务列表,这表明您的CXFServlet和映射良好,CXFServlet也应该继续处理WSDL请求。您是否可以确认您处于Spring环境中,如果是这样,您的Spring配置文件中是否有以下内容:您是否可以使用客户端(例如soapui)调用服务?如果服务打包为WAR文件,您是否尝试将其部署到其他容器(可能在tomcat上)?
<servlet-mapping>
    <servlet-name>CXFServlet</servlet-name>
    <url-pattern>/cxfservices/*</url-pattern>
</servlet-mapping>
<jaxws:endpoint id="queryService"
    implementor="com.sap.odp.cxf.QueryServiceImpl"
    address="/QueryService"/>